2024 SUSTAINABILITY REPORT Targeting Efficiency 13 Improving fuel efficiency by 20% by 2030 With a fleet of 538 trucks, fuel efficiency presents a key opportunity to reduce Scope 1 emissions and lower transportation costs. Since 2021, Liberty has focused on fleet efficiency, making progress in several areas, including driver safety—reflected in our Preventable Vehicle Accident Rate (PVAR) —route optimization, and improved fuel economy. In 2024, we refined our focus specifically on fuel efficiency by leveraging the technology available through the implementation of Samsara. Samsara is a fleet management platform that uses GPS tracking and telematics to monitor vehicle performance, fuel usage, and driver behavior. This fleet technology advancement enabled us to take our original goal—improving fleet efficiency by 30% by 2032—better defining it into a more actionable and high-impact target: improving fuel efficiency by 20% by 2030. We will measure the progress of this goal using miles per gallon (MPG). With Samsara providing updated MPG metrics, we now have more precise tracking and goal setting, allowing us to make data-driven improvements. To achieve this goal, we will prioritize idle time reduction, driver habit coaching, and route optimization. In 2024, Liberty took a major step in fuel efficiency by actively tracking and reducing idle time across our fleet. Through monthly tracking, targeted coaching, and one-on-one sessions with transportation managers, we reduced idle time by 7.78% over the course of 2024. This effort saved over 12,000 gallons of diesel, cutting costs and lowering emissions. The success of this initiative demonstrates the power of data-driven strategies and focused coaching in improving fleet performance. 2024: 6.86 MPG Goal 2030: 8.23 MPG FUEL EFFICIENCY HIGHLIGHTS
